The Career Advancement Programme in Wildlife Resilience to Climate Change offers participants the opportunity to enhance their understanding of climate change impacts on wildlife and ecosystems. Through this program, individuals will master data analysis techniques, remote sensing tools, and conservation strategies to mitigate the effects of climate change on wildlife populations.
Participants can expect to develop skills in GIS mapping, statistical modeling, and ecological monitoring to effectively assess and address climate-related threats to biodiversity. By the end of the program, students will be equipped with the knowledge and tools necessary to design and implement climate change resilience strategies for wildlife conservation.
The duration of this program is 8 weeks, with a self-paced learning format that allows participants to study at their own convenience. This flexible schedule caters to working professionals and students looking to upskill in wildlife resilience to climate change while balancing other commitments.
